
Season of the Force at Disneyland gave Droid Factory collectors reasons to celebrate, with another batch of blind-boxed droids found within the Droid Depot of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ge. Series 1 was released two years ago and $2 less, and if you want to catch up on what was in that series, click here! Series 2 was released at the Droid Depot on May 4, 2024 for $16.99 with three astromechs and three BB-units to find. It will take a lot of patience and money to find them all… or a lot of luck! (Some advice: the BB droids have a tiny bit more weight and have a tiny bit of a roll sound to them when you shake it. The astromechs seem to be clunkier)
Let’s take a look at all six Droid Depot Droid Factory Mystery Crates – Series 2 and where to find them within Droid Depot!

AR-L5
This blue colored BB-Unit is collecting a lot of rust and dust inside the Droid Depot.


J1-B2
This astromech used to go by a different name: GK-77 on the Disney Play Data Pad game. He’s sitting behind the check out counter of the Droid Depot store. The details on the figure are a little off, however.


LM-7B
This droid can be found in the Droid Depot collecting dust.


M5-K7
This droid is trapped in a cage alongside B5-SL from series 1.


MB-12
This BB-unit is on the right side, behind one of the check-out counters of the Droid Depot.


SC-97
This BB-Unit has seen better days, now found rusting away in the Droid Depot.
